What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Sealmaster,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Sealmaster, you need a solid understanding of pavement maintenance, surface preparation, and sealcoating techniques, often supported by experience in construction or roadwork. Familiarity with machinery such as sprayers, blowers, and crack-filling equipment, as well as safety certifications like OSHA, is typically required. Attention to detail, physical stamina, and effective teamwork are essential soft skills for this role. These skills ensure high-quality, durable work and promote safety and efficiency on job sites.

What are Sealmaster professionals and what do they do?

Sealmaster professionals are specialists who apply protective sealants to surfaces such as driveways, parking lots, and pavements. Their main job is to extend the lifespan of asphalt and concrete by sealing cracks, preventing water damage, and improving appearance. They may also handle surface cleaning, minor repairs, and the application of striping or markings. Sealmaster technicians often use specialized equipment and materials for both residential and commercial projects. Their work helps maintain safe and visually appealing surfaces while reducing long-term maintenance costs.

CDL-A Truck Driver | Western PA | Home Every Night

SealMaster is one of the most recognized names in the pavement maintenance industry, and we're growing. We're looking for a dependable CDL-A driver with a Tanker endorsement to join our Western PA team - and we're ready to make it worth your while.

Why Drive for SealMaster?

  • Local routes - no long hauls, no sleeping in your cab
  • Competitive pay with overtime opportunity
  • Company-paid medical, dental, and vision - not just offered, we cover it
  • 401(k) with company match AND profit sharing - your employer actually invests in your future
  • Stable, seasonal work in a growing industry

What You'll Be Doing: You'll be hauling construction materials to and from job sites - straightforward, honest work with a consistent schedule. You'll handle pre/post-trip inspections, coordinate with site teams on loading and unloading, and keep your rig running right by flagging maintenance needs before they become problems.

What We Need From You:

  • Valid Class A CDL with Tanker Endorsement
  • Clean driving record
  • 2+ years of commercial driving experience (preferred)
  • Ability to lift 50 lbs and handle the physical demands of the job
  • Flexibility for overtime, evenings, or weekends when needed
  • Must pass pre-employment drug screen, DOT medical, and background check
